Data Center Compliance

Cloud4Wi's platform is hosted on Amazon Web Services (AWS), whose infrastructure is designed and managed to meet rigorous global security and data-protection standards. This page summarizes the data-center (infrastructure) certifications maintained by our hosting provider. For Cloud4Wi's own platform certifications, see Trust and our Data Compliance page.

AWS has implemented robust controls for security and data protection in the cloud. The AWS IT infrastructure is designed and managed in alignment with best security practices and a variety of IT security standards

Here is a partial list of assurance programs with which AWS complies:

  • SOC 1/ISAE 3402, SOC 2, SOC 3
  • FISMA, DIACAP, and FedRAMP
  • PCI DSS Level 1
  • ISO 9001, ISO 27001, ISO 27017, ISO 27018

Beyond the AWS infrastructure layer, the Cloud4Wi platform itself is SOC 2 Type II certified, and GDPR-native. You can review our security posture and documentation on the Cloud4Wi Trust page.
